Did You Know These 7 TV Characters Were Replaced By Other Actors?

Have you ever watched a TV show and realised a character looks a bit different to how they used to look? TV shows quite often replace actors and hope that we don’t notice, but many keen-eyed viewers are quick to notice when replacements make their debut. Here are 7 TV characters who were replaced by other actors – how many of them did you realise had been replaced?

  1. Game of Thrones’ Daario Naharis

Daario was originally played by Ed Skrein during the 2013 episodes and was replaced by Michiel Huisman. Skrein left the show due to ‘politics’, though reports initially said he left because of scheduling conflicts with The Transporter Refueled.

2. Pretty Little Liars’ Jason

Parker Bagley played Jason DiLaurentis during season 1 of the show and from season 2 onwards, the character was played by Drew Van Acker. Bagley was replaced because the producers wanted an actor who looked more like how the character was described in the books.

3. Friends’ Carol

Carol was Ross’ first ex-wife, who left him before the first episode after realising she was a lesbian. In her first appearance, she was played by Anita Barone, though Jane Sibbett took over the role for regular appearances during seasons 2-7.

4. Modern Family’s Lily

Baby Lily was originally played by twins Jaden and Ella Hiller, though they were recast since they didn’t enjoy the role that much. They were replaced by Aubrey Anderson-Emmons, who’s been playing Lily ever since.

5. Roseanne‘s Becky

Becky was originally played by Alicia ‘Lecy’ Goranson from 1988 to 1996, but when she went to university and had less time on her hands, she was replaced by Sarah Chalke. When Goranson had more free time, she came back and filmed more episodes, then when she was busy again, Chalke took over.

6. Family Guy’s Meg

Meg was originally voiced in season one by Lacey Chabert, best known for her role as Gretchen Weiners in Mean Girls. Due to scheduling conflicts, she left after the first season and was replaced by Mila Kunis, who’s been voicing the misunderstood teen ever since.

7. Fresh Prince Of Bel Air’s Vivian Banks

The show’s matriarch was played by Janet Hubert from 1990 to 1993 and Daphne Maxwell Reid from 1993 to the show’s end in 1996. The reason Hubert left the show was supposedly because she had issues with the show’s star Will Smith. A couple of times the show made references to the fact that a new actress was playing Vivian Banks.
